Analysis of finite difference approximation in a discrete ordinates transport equation in one-dimensional plane geometry

Description
Spatial discretization errors in some of the recently proposed interpolation schemes are obtained directly by explicit solution of the exact and approximate equations in S2 approximation. The analysis considers the effect of scattering and corresponds to the infinite iteration limit
